That you can dispute the debt or request the name and address of the original creditor, … WebDec 29, 2024 · Debt settlement is a process offered by companies to renegotiate or “settle” your debt with various lenders, such as credit card issuers. Debt settlement companies are typically for profit. They negotiate with your creditors on your behalf to come to an agreement as to how to close your debt for a lump sum that’s less than the current ...
